Emergency Board Up Service in Kansas City, KS
Emergency board-up services provide immediate protection for properties that have experienced damage due to storms, vandalism, or other unforeseen events. This service involves installing temporary barriers, such as plywood or other sturdy materials, over broken windows, doors, or structural openings to prevent further damage and unauthorized access. It covers a variety of situations, including after severe weather events, break-ins, or accidents that leave a property exposed. Homeowners typically seek this service to secure their property quickly, reduce the risk of theft or vandalism, and preserve the integrity of the interior until permanent repairs can be made.
Before requesting emergency board-up services, property owners often want to understand what areas need coverage, the materials used for temporary protection, and the extent of the damage. It’s helpful to assess which openings are compromised and to communicate the urgency of the situation. Additionally, understanding whether the service includes removal of debris or securing additional vulnerable points can ensure the property is adequately protected. This service is designed to provide a rapid response to safeguard the property from further harm while planning for permanent repairs.

Emergency Board Up Service Questions
What is emergency board up service? It involves securing a property by covering broken windows, doors, or other openings after damage or vandalism to prevent further issues.
When should property owners consider board up services? When windows or doors are broken or missing, especially after storms or break-ins, to protect the property from weather and intruders.
What materials are used for board up services? Plywood and other sturdy sheathing materials are typically used to cover damaged areas quickly and securely.
Does this service include securing other parts of the property? Yes, it can include securing entry points, fences, and other vulnerable areas to ensure overall safety.
